网站建设英语翻译资料,大连宏帝建设网站,南京建设网页制作,网页截图快捷键ctrl+shift文章目录低级错误错误一 配置文件参数错误错误二 文件位置错误新遇到的错误其他遇到的问题经验教训低级错误
错误一 配置文件参数错误
在与现场实施人员沟通时#xff0c;出现信息错位#xff0c;实施人员发来的截图里的ip地址不是正在使用的ip地址#xff08;机器c重装系…
文章目录低级错误错误一 配置文件参数错误错误二 文件位置错误新遇到的错误其他遇到的问题经验教训低级错误
错误一 配置文件参数错误
在与现场实施人员沟通时出现信息错位实施人员发来的截图里的ip地址不是正在使用的ip地址机器c重装系统且换了ip地址此ip地址需要在docker-compose.yml配置文件里设置错误的ip地址导致我传输过去的配置文件错误服务部署可以正常启动代码配置都没问题但是应用无法访问。后面看到他的测试访问页面截图才发现ip不一致浪费了一两个小时时间
错误二 文件位置错误
有一个文件的位置放错了打成压缩包发给现场实施人员后执行结果不符合预期一开始怀疑是实施人员使用的账户不是root账户文件权限问题后来发现确实是自己打压缩包时有2个文件放错了文件夹在本地测试时自己直接拖动文件上传更新部署启动都没问题测试也没问题也就没有发现文件夹路径错误由于前面进展很顺利打成整个更新部署压缩包时就没有对整个压缩包进行测试导致在实施人员实际部署过程遇到报错才排查发现该问题浪费了一两个小时
新遇到的错误
我们微服务和中间件全部使用docker部署将Spring Boot程序打包成tar包镜像部署时按照服务器里的文件目录结构将需要更新的服务tar包和静态文件按照目录结构放好再整个打成压缩包交给实施人员以前是实施人员将压缩包通过U盘拷贝到客户电脑先解压再通过传输工具上传到linux系统。为了简化实施人员的操作步骤将解压这一步放到更新脚本里直接把整个压缩包上传到linux系统指定文件夹前两次更新界面等静态资源没有遇到问题上周更新部署后台服务时遇到问题显示tar包损坏无效的tar头无法识别使用Error processing tar file(exit status 1): archive/tar: invalid tar header在windows系统压缩页面文件、tar包为zip后在linux里使用unzip解压出现了tar文件损坏无法load镜还是需要在windows Server里先解压再使用传输根据传输进linux系统
其他遇到的问题
很多客户的机器很老win7系统老版本浏览器。而且在内网环境无法去下载更新浏览器现有的B/S应用一般只会适配主流浏览器我们的平台在老版本浏览器里也出现过js加载报错需要提前准备好一些比较新的浏览器版本的离线安装包谷歌、火狐、360都可以
经验教训
对于无法联网的部署环境和不是很熟练的实施人员需要尽可能简化流程并将更新部署文档写的详细点多加截图大多数参数配置都是不变的对于需要变动的配置应该和现场实施人员反复确认好保证一次部署更新成功现场实施人员虽然可以协助做一些文件上传和脚本执行的工作但是对于排错有点困难远程视频和拍照都很模糊。由于对开发和linux环境不熟悉双方配合起来也很麻烦。对于交付给现场实施人员的更新包和更新脚本不要盲目自信要在公司模拟相似环境测试一下实际运行下脚本查看是否有报错提前处理掉保证一次部署更新成功对于离线内网环境多准备一些可能用到的软件的离线安装包尤其是文件上传工具如winscp和浏览器